Understanding the Texas Audience
Before delving into effective social media marketing strategies for the Texas audience, it’s crucial to first understand the audience itself. Texas is known for being a state of vast diversity, with an array of different cultural influences and regional differences. In addition, Texans tend to have a strong sense of pride in their state, which should be kept in mind when crafting messaging and content for social media marketing campaigns.
When targeting the Texas audience on social media, it’s important to keep these factors in mind. Take the time to research regional differences, cultural nuances, and values that are important to Texans. From there, tailor social media content to appeal to these unique characteristics.
Choosing the Right Social Media Platforms
While it may be tempting to create social media accounts on every platform available, it’s important to focus on platforms that are most relevant to the target audience. When it comes to the Texas market, certain social media platforms tend to perform better than others. For example, Texans tend to be very active on Facebook and Instagram. However, Twitter may be a less optimal choice, depending on the specific target audience and industry.
Additionally, it’s important to consider the usability and functionality of each platform. For example, Instagram offers a visually-oriented platform that is highly popular among younger audiences. Facebook, on the other hand, is more community-oriented and may be more beneficial for businesses targeting an older demographic. Consider which platforms align with the target audience and overall messaging, in order to choose the right social media channels for the brand.
Crafting Compelling Content
Once the correct social media platforms have been chosen, it’s time to start crafting content that will resonate with the Texas audience. As mentioned earlier, it’s important to keep Texas pride and regional differences in mind when creating content. Use imagery, language, and messaging that appeals to the unique values and cultures present in Texas.
Another important consideration when creating social media content is to offer value to users. Instead of focusing solely on promoting products or services, aim to provide engaging and informative content that users will want to engage with and share. Additionally, aim to address the pain points of the target audience, in order to create content that resonates on a deeper level.
Building a Strong Community
Finally, it’s important to focus on building a strong social media community in order to drive engagement and brand loyalty. Respond to comments and messages in a timely manner, use social listening tools to stay on top of industry trends and customer feedback, and leverage user-generated content to build a sense of community among followers.
Additionally, consider partnering with local influencers or thought leaders within the industry in order to tap into established audiences. By building strong relationships with these individuals, brands can expand their reach and credibility within the Texas market.
